Chicago man set free after judge overturns 2003 murder conviction
Antonio Porter, a Chicago man who was convicted of murder in 2003, is set to be released from prison after a judge overturned his conviction due to questionable evidence and a questionable witness.

2 men injured, 1 by gunfire, in fight in Cicero
Two men were injured Wednesday morning in a fight involving gunfire outside a gas station in Cicero, Illinois.

Man, woman arrested, charged with trespassing after being accused of squatting in Chicago home
A man and woman have been arrested and charged with trespassing after being accused of squatting in a Chicago home.

Thieves smash SUV into NW Side liquor store , Chicago police say
Thieves crashed an SUV into a liquor store on the Northwest Side Wednesday morning, Chicago police said.
